A little while after Black Bolt and Medusa's speech, Auran approaches them. She sighs and bows her head to them. "I do not apologize for wanting change. However, it's my fault I allowed myself to be fooled by Maximus' lies, and for that, I accept full accountability for my actions against you. I won't fight any punishment you deem necessary, but if you truly do intend to change, to allow our people to choose their role in our society, then I would be grateful and honored to continue to serve you."

Black Bolt looks from Medusa to Auran, and he wants to be angry but he can't. This system is wrong, and he knows it. He spent too much of his youth arrogant and selfish, and too much of his leadership hidden away. He never wanted to see the pain his people were in. Locus' words ring in his head. 'Remember, you can change. Please... Be the king we deserve.' He promised her he would. He signs his response.

"'We see the damage the caste system has done to our people and we have every intention to make things right. We will find a way where people can be who they wish to be, and who they need to be. That said, we will still need to discuss how to move forward. And I would like for you to be a part of that conversation.'" Medusa speaks for them.

"Thank you, my king and my queen. I would like to say something else. There's someone I believe deserves to know that Maximus cannot hurt him any more," Auran adds.

Black Bolt nods.

"Bronaja. Maximus forced him to use his gift to alert him of any danger he might be in. The boy was terrified of him, and I don't believe Bronaja's gift is painless," she explains before bowing her head again.

Medusa nods to dismiss her. She looks to Black Bolt after Auran leaves. "That sounds familiar. And do you really think we can trust Auran?"

'You don't?' he signs.

"I don't think she should get off that easily."

'We'll need a new Captain, and she has the people's best interest at heart. I don't trust her, but I trust her judgment.'

~~~~~~~~~

A few days later, Black Bolt and Medusa are continuously talking with the boss of Louise's company as well as discussing with the royal council + Auran changes to be made in their system.

The entirety of their population is living together in a facility until they can get things sorted. Black Bolt notices Bronaja every now and then and finally decides to approach him. He talks to Medusa about it beforehand. Part of him wishes he could talk to him alone by using his telepathy. However, he doesn't want to touch the boy without his consent in case it were to trigger another vision. Medusa is always willing to interpret for him. And they both understand how traumatic this must have been for him. The two of them approach Bronaja's family.

"Bronaja, may we speak with you?"

Both Bronaja and Loyolis stand, Loyolis positioned between his son and the king, but Bronaja steps past his father with a gentle hand on his shoulder for assurance. He steps away with the King and Queen.

"My King, I'm sorry-"

"You have no reason to be sorry Bronaja," Medusa stopped him before he apologized.

Black Bolt begins to sign and Medusa interprets as he does. "'Bronaja, I would like to apologize to for my brother's actions. Auran has informed us that he basically forced you to become his advisor. While your place in the caste system was no more pleasant, you didn't deserve to be manipulated because of your gift. Something no one should have to be. Trust me when I say that I understand that your gift can be very frightening and confusing. I know how it feels to feel helpless and unable to control it.'"

Bronaja looks like he's about to cry. "Thank you, sir."

"'Do the seizures hurt when you see the visions?'"

"Yes."

"'Then I will never ask you to endure them without your consent. And while you would be an incredible help in these uncertain times on Earth, we will not decide for you. This will be asked of every inhuman, but what do you want to be?'"

"I'm not really sure, but... I'd like to help."
